Objective and Strategy

The Large Cap ETF pursues its objective of long-term capital appreciation by investing in common stocks of established, high-quality companies selected via bottom-up fundamental analysis. The ETF's portfolio managers define “high-quality” companies as those businesses that have demonstrated stable revenue and earnings growth patterns and high profitability metrics and that maintain proportionately low levels of debt. The portfolio managers follow a rigorous three-step process when evaluating companies, which considers: (1) the business model, (2) the management team, and (3) the valuation of each potential investment.
